) The larva forms a yellow linear steadily widening upper surface leaf mine. The larva moves to the underside of the leaf before pupation and pupates there subepidermally (

) Milky-white, opaque,
|
||
<quantity id="9D3086B0FFAF2A344BB1A797FCAFFBCF" box="[765,850,1014,1041]" metricMagnitude="-3" metricUnit="m" metricValue="2.5" pageId="86" pageNumber="87" unit="mm" value="2.5">2.5 mm</quantity>
|
||
long, with deep segmentation; surface quite smooth. Posterior spiracles set on wide conical protuberances that are entirely separate; yellow and matt. Anal plate white, distinctly protruding above the surface of the puparium viewed from the side and directed posteriorly.

) Right mouthhook much higher than the left, each bearing two accessory teeth. Intermediate sclerite long and narrow, with small, sharp protuberance located ventrally; sclerite 1.83× as long as maximum height of left mouthhook. The mouthhook and the intermediate sclerite are strongly sclerotized and the pharyngeal sclerite is much less so. The ventral cornu bears a narrow “closed” window located centrally. Indentation index 82.

) Capsule of spermatheca relatively very small, 0.1× as high as height of anterior part of oviscape. Spermathecae equal in size, brown, spherical. Spermathecal duct weakly sclerotized. Ventral receptacle S-shaped, with well sclerotized tail that widens basally. Body of receptacle stout, with very short basal connecting tube, well sclerotized, 1.45× as wide as capsule of spermatheca; with opening as wide as diameter of spherical part of body.
